- 3
- 0
- 约3.34万字
- 约 60页
- 2026-06-13 发布于江西
- 举报
云计算解决方案与实施手册
第1章云计算基础架构与选型指南
1.1云原生架构核心概念解析
云原生架构(Cloud-NativeArchitecture)并非传统软件架构的简单迁移,而是指应用程序、基础设施和运维工具完全基于云计算环境构建的新一代技术范式。其核心在于利用容器化技术(如Docker)将应用程序与运行环境解耦,结合Kubernetes(K8s)等编排平台实现资源的自动伸缩与弹性调度,从而确保系统在流量高峰时能瞬间扩容,在低谷时自动缩容,以应对云环境的不确定性。云原生架构强调“微服务”模式,即打破单体应用架构的界限,将大型应用拆分为多个小型、独立部署的服务。这种设计不仅降低了系统耦合度,还使得每个服务可以独立开发、测试、部署和上线,极大地提升了系统的可观测性和故障隔离能力,是支撑云原生基础设施的基石。
在云原生环境中,应用必须深度依赖云原生运行时环境,包括容器镜像仓库(如阿里云ECR或AWSECR)、Kubernetes集群以及配套的微服务治理工具。这些组件共同构成了一个自循环的生态系统,使得应用能够无缝感知并响应云底层资源的变化,无需人工干预即可实现持续交付。云原生架构的核心价值之一在于“持续交付”能力,它通过自动化流水线(CI/CD)将代码变更自动转化为生产环境部署,确保业务能够快速响应市场需求。这种模式要求开发、测试和运维团队紧密协作,利
原创力文档

文档评论(0)